"I never have enough time to study" is a sentence we hear FAR too often.
Obviously, we cant add more hours to the day but you can learn how to use your time more INTENTIONALLY. Doing this will allow you to transform the way you manage your time so you can have the best outcomes when studying or working!
We work with THOUSANDS of students across the world. I see that the problem MOST students have is that they don't actively manage their time - they just move from task to task other than just committing to what is due next. They don’t know HOW MUCH time to spend on a certain task. And they’re not AWARE of what’s ACTUALLY causing them to fall behind all the time.
At the end of the day, it’s about being strategic, focused, and purposeful with each minute.

Is there a reason you focused on literal calendars and didn't talk about the more commonly used planners or Bullet Journals? (Or maybe they're just more common than physical calendars in my experience?) You can make all of your activities in clear blocks of time in a planner or Bullet Journal. And I would argue it's easier to mark up the estimation vs. actual outcome in these than with a digital calendar. Because with a digital calendar, you're just editing it and lose the visual of the original estimation. With planners and especially Bullet Journals, you can leave extra room for "what actually happened" blocks or make an easily seen note to indicate what happened. It seems to me that a physical planner or Bullet Journal is a fair alternative to a digital calendar. Or, perhaps, it could be used in conjunction for those who find a physical medium more helpful but want some of the benefits of a digital calendar.

Hey @Digizard, Dgital calendars indeed offer unique advantages over physical planners or Bullet Journals: Flexibility: Digital calendars allow for quick and easy adjustments to your schedule, without the mess of erasing or rewriting. Accessibility: They can be accessed from multiple devices, ensuring your schedule is always within reach. Reminders and Notifications: Digital calendars can send you alerts, reducing the chances of missing important tasks or appointments. While physical planners have their merits, the convenience and adaptability of digital calendars often make them a superior choice for managing a dynamic schedule.
